How to simplify the square root of 3 over the square root of 21

Respuesta :

LammettHash
LammettHash LammettHash
  • 02-05-2019

3 * 7 = 21, so

[tex]\sqrt{21}=\sqrt{3\cdot7}=\sqrt3\sqrt7[/tex]

Then

[tex]\dfrac{\sqrt3}{\sqrt{21}}=\dfrac1{\sqrt7}[/tex]

and you can rationalize the denominator to write this as

[tex]\dfrac1{\sqrt7}\cdot\dfrac{\sqrt7}{\sqrt7}=\dfrac{\sqrt7}7[/tex]
